    <description>Purchase tax under Section 7-A of the Tamil Nadu General Sales Tax Act was held inapplicable because the statutory precondition of a dealer&#039;s purchase of goods in the course of business was not satisfied. Gold jewellery disclosed under a voluntary disclosure scheme and later introduced into a partnership firm&#039;s capital account could not be treated as a business purchase by the firm, so the charge to purchase tax did not arise. A clarificatory circular could not override the statutory conditions for levy. The assessment was therefore deleted and the assessee&#039;s position was upheld.</description>
